Fusion UV F300 Series
The F300S is a combination of the best features of the
production-proven 300 watt/inch microwave powered electrodeless
lamp, packaged in a more compact form. This economical,
remotely controlled lamp now enables you to realize the
full benefit of Fusion UV in your production process. Popular
“H", "D" and "V" bulb spectra
available. The microwave lamp operates without the metal
electrodes required in arc lamps and provides the most reliable,
stable, and efficient UV curing system. It is the curing
system of choice where minimal down time, minimum maintenance,
and maximum product output are key performance parameters.

Fusion UV F600 Series
The F600S UV lamp system from Fusion UV Systems is a major
advance in UV curing lamp technology. The F600 modular 10-inch
lamp system, operating at the 600 watts/inch level, increases
UV output above previous benchmarks of 300 to 400 watts/inch
with no reduction of warranted bulb life. |

Fusion UV LC6B Benchtop Conveyor
The LC6 Benchtop Conveyor is a production UV curing unit
that is suitable for laboratory and R&D applications.
It can also be used in testing of adhesives, inks and coatings
for qualification, cure response testing, or performance
evaluation. It can handle a variety of substrates up to
7-1/2 inches wide with an effective curing width up to 6
inches. The lamp and housing are adjustable to accommodate
parts up to 3 inches high. |

Fusion UV Light Hammer® 6
15 cm (6 inch) bulb length, 200 W/cm (467 w/inch) power
level, Operates at 25% to 100% in 1% increments or in a
rapid cycling mode to effect an electronic shutter, Available
with remote blower or integral blower |

Fusion UV Light Hammer® 10
Operating in the power class of 600 watts/inch, the Light
Hammer 10 features two easy-to-service modular components:
the microwave-powered irradiator and the solid-state power
supply. At the heart of Fusion UV’s technology is
the electrodeless bulb mounted in an elliptical reflector
for focusing an intense strip of light 53.3 mm (2.1 inches)
below the face of the lamp. Offering many advantages over
traditional drying methods, our systems have been shown
to increase production speed, reduce reject rates, improve
scratch and solvent resistance,and facilitate superior bonding. |

Fusion UV VPS Series (10 inch)
Variable Power Supply (VPS) models offer: Power level controllable
from 25% to 100%, in 5% steps. An optional module providing
1% step control from a 4-20 MA signal provided by the customer.
Maximum output at 100% power level: 600 watts/inch (240
watts/cm) for the I600, 375 watts/inch (150 watts/cm) for
the I250, Automatic adaptation to 50 or 60 Hz power sources
unaffected by minor power line voltage variations. 25 cm
(10 inch) bulb length, 240 W/cm (600 w/inch) Maximum power
level, Modules can be linked for wider systems, 25% to 100%
power level adjustments made in 1% or 5% increments
